Canadian National Railway Prepares for Key Earnings Release Amidst Changing Industry Dynamics

Canadian National Railway (CNR) is gearing up for its quarterly earnings report, scheduled for October 31, 2025, a pivotal moment that could shape perceptions of its operational and financial trajectory. The company has established itself as a leader in the rail transport sector, consistently showcasing strong performance metrics and commendable operational efficiency. As the date approaches, analysts are keenly focused on the expected earnings per share (EPS) and revenue figures, which promise to deliver critical insights into CNR’s adaptability amidst the current economic landscape marked by volatility.

In recent quarters, Canadian National Railway has reported impressive year-over-year growth, a testament to its strategic approach in navigating market fluctuations. The company’s ability to optimize logistics operations has not only enhanced service delivery but has also positioned CNR favorably against competitors. Stakeholders are particularly interested in any updates regarding management's strategic initiatives, especially in the areas of infrastructure investments and technology upgrades. These initiatives are essential as they align with the broader industry trend toward improved efficiency and service quality, which are increasingly crucial for maintaining competitive advantage in the freight transportation sector.

Sustainability practices are another focal point for CNR as it prepares for the upcoming earnings report. The freight transportation industry faces mounting pressure to adopt greener solutions, and CNR's ongoing efforts to improve sustainability initiatives will likely be a significant topic of discussion. Investors are eager to understand how these practices not only reflect corporate responsibility but also enhance operational efficiencies and potentially reduce costs in the long run. With fluctuating fuel prices and ongoing supply chain disruptions impacting the freight sector, CNR's strategies for resilience and growth will be under scrutiny, making this earnings report a critical event for the company and its stakeholders.

In addition to the primary focus on earnings, the forthcoming report may provide insights into Canadian National Railway's responses to current economic challenges. The impact of rising fuel costs and supply chain uncertainties on operational strategies will be of particular interest to analysts and investors alike.

As the earnings release approaches, attention will also be directed towards any forward-looking statements made by the management team, which could signal the company's strategic direction in a rapidly evolving industry landscape. Overall, this earnings report stands as an essential barometer for assessing Canadian National Railway’s resilience and long-term market viability.
